T-Mobile Swallows Sprint, Leaving 3 US Cellphone Giants

April 1, 2020

T-Mobile completed its acquisition of Sprint Wednesday, officially reducing the number of major mobile carriers in the US from four to three. With the deal closed, T-Mobile‘s outspoken CEO John Legere stepped down, as planned, and was replaced by company president Mike Sievert. To win approval of the deal, T-Mobile […]

U.S. Private Sector Sheds 27,000 Jobs in March: ADP

April 1, 2020

Economic Indicators9 hours ago (Apr 01, 2020 08:17AM ET) (C) Reuters. Investing.com – The U.S. private sector shed 27,000 jobs in March, according to a report by payrolls processor ADP, before the worst of the impact of the coronavirus pandemic on the U.S. labor market was seen. It was the […]

Loan Applications to Buy U.S. Homes Decline to Lowest Since 2016

April 1, 2020

Stock Markets10 hours ago (Apr 01, 2020 07:36AM ET) (C) Reuters. Loan Applications to Buy U.S. Homes Decline to Lowest Since 2016 (Bloomberg) — Loan applications to purchase U.S. homes declined for a third straight week to the lowest since November 2016 as coronavirus mitigation efforts stymied house hunting.
